Fuel Prices Up BT 0.40 Per Litre, Hitting All Time High

Bangkok (ANTARA News) – Retail prices for all types of fuel have risen by Bt 0.40 per litre effective from 05:a.m. on January 11, taking the diesel price to an all-time high.

The rise is attributed to continuously rising prices on the global energy market, where the upward swing is projected to continue.
Manoon Siriwan, Vice President of Bangchak Petroleum Public Company Limited, said here on Tuesday that as a result of the Bt0.40 rise across the board on Wednesday, the prices of premium and regular gasoline become Bt26.84 and Bt26.04 per litre, while those of gasohol at Bt25.34 and diesel at Bt24.29.

This is the highest price ever recorded for diesel in Thailand.
Mr. Manoon said the upward adjustment in Thailand followed recent non-stop climbs in energy prices on the world market, particularly diesel and gasoline due to high demand during winter in the US, Europe and Asia.
